Ares Management Stock: Analyst Estimates & Ratings
Ares Management (ARES) underperformed the S&P 500 and XLF ETF over the past year, with a 20.8% decline. Q2 revenue missed estimates at $1.26B, while EPS met expectations at $1.29. Analysts have a 'Moderate Buy' consensus, with a mean price target of $150.80, suggesting a 6.8% upside.
